Year 1 | In the first year, students obtain the foundational theoretical knowledge they need to become data scientists. The programme builds the mathematical basis upon which students will develop understanding of programming, statistics, machine learning and data management during following years. The courses are mostly given in a form of lectures and takeaway coursework.
Modules:
- Mathematical Foundations Of Computing
- Foundations of Programming
- Calculus
- Practical Unix
- Linear Algebra
- Data Structures And Algorithms
- Combinatorics And Graphs
- Operating Systems
- Databases
Year 2 | In the second year, students learn programming, statistics, and machine learning in addition to courses that will further establish the mathematical foundations they need in data science.
The second-year also contains courses that start covering tremendously useful data science tools as well as technical writing instruments. Most courses require practical coursework and a course project enabling students to get a feel for the challenges and approaches used in this field. The students will also begin developing software for the Capstone project.
By the end of this year, students will be able to write programmes, use primary data science tools and conduct data analysis and will be ready to study applied courses during the final year of the programme.

Year 3 | During the third, the final year, students will complete their studies of programming and data analysis and will primarily focus on applications of data science. The programme offers many practical and interdisciplinary courses. The courses are taught by researchers and professionals who practice the courses they teach either academically or by sharing their professional experiences in their field.

The applied degree includes work experience as part of the curriculum.
Choosing this degree option means alternating between academic and work terms in each study year. This programme is most suitable for students who wish to gain relevant work experience throughout their degree, which can boost your resume and give you an edge for graduate roles.
